This tour leads us to know Angra do Heroismo, historically the second European city of the Atlantic, famous in the period of Portuguese maritime discoveries, as a strategic and priority port for the Naus, between the 16th and 18th centuries.
Angra, which was a village since 1474, and elevated to the category of city in 1534, with five centuries of existence, preserves in itself a huge treasure rich in history, culture, traditions, and mainly built heritage. This city was classified by UNESCO, in 1983, as a city of World heritage, due to its architectural, technological and landscape ensemble illustrating one or more significant periods in the history of mankind.
Angra maintains its intact Renaissance layout, housing fortresses, churches, and manor houses. Come and walk in this fantastic city, discovering the main streets, squares, and monuments, which on every corner has a history to know.
